G06F40/151

INSERTING CODE INTO A DOCUMENT OBJECT MODEL OF A GRAPHICAL USER INTERFACE TO ENABLE SUB-EXCHANGES
20230087986 · 2023-03-23 ·

In some implementations, a device may receive, via a non-textual image, presentation information indicating a set of items, an amount associated with each item included in the set of items, and a total amount associated with an exchange. The device may insert code into a document object model (DOM) of the GUI based on the presentation information to display, via the GUI, one or more user selection options that enable a selection of an item, from the set of items, and a selection of a portion of an amount associated with a selected item. The device may receive, via the GUI, a user selection that indicates one or more selected items and a portion of an amount for the selected item. The device may transmit, to a server device, credential information associated with an exchange medium to cause a transfer associated with the sub-exchange to be completed.

CENTRALIZED AND AUTOMATED DOCUMENT GENERATION AND COLLECTION

Disclosed herein are system, method, and computer program product embodiments for receive, via a client application executing on a client device, a request for a dynamically rendered formatted document based on a subset of display fields. The method includes selecting a template from a plurality of templates based at least partially on the subset of display fields, converting the display fields of the template based on the subset of display fields, transforming the display fields to integrate data into the template, and generating a formatted document or a formatted fillable document for display.

CENTRALIZED AND AUTOMATED DOCUMENT GENERATION AND COLLECTION

Disclosed herein are system, method, and computer program product embodiments for receive, via a client application executing on a client device, a request for a dynamically rendered formatted document based on a subset of display fields. The method includes selecting a template from a plurality of templates based at least partially on the subset of display fields, converting the display fields of the template based on the subset of display fields, transforming the display fields to integrate data into the template, and generating a formatted document or a formatted fillable document for display.

MATCHING SERVICE REQUESTER WITH SERVICE PROVIDERS
20220343087 · 2022-10-27 ·

Systems, methods, devices, and non-transitory, computer-readable storage media are disclosed for matching a service requester with a service provider via a taxonomy based directed graph. The method includes: receiving a keyword associated with a service; accessing a directed graph including a root node and nodes connected by edges, each node having a title; identifying a second node of the directed graph for each of service providers, each second node having a title matching a skill of a respective service provider; determining a distance between the first node and each second node along the directed graph; and ranking the service providers based at least in part on the distance between the first node and each second node. Systems, methods, devices, and non-transitory, computer-readable storage media are further disclosed for determining and storing a quality score for the revised linguistic content.

METHOD OF CONVERTING BETWEEN AN N-TUPLE AND A DOCUMENT USING A READABLE TEXT AND A TEXT GRAMMAR
20220343069 · 2022-10-27 ·

Embodiments are directed at processing language content by a method of bi-directional conversion between language content with additional information to and from documents, using a readable text and a text grammar. A method combines additional information with the language content using punctuation idioms. The combined language content and additional information remains readable by one ordinarily skilled in the art of reading and also remains allowable according to a text grammar; that is embodiments are rigorous and may be declarative. The document is compliant with a format drawn from a set which comprises SGML, XML, TEI, HTML, DOC, DOCX, ODX, PDF and XPS. The document is publishable in a medium drawn from a set which comprises a book, a magazine, a journal, a newspaper, an article and a web page. A computer-readable memory device and a computing device are also claimed.

Generating presentation slides with distilled content

A method for generating presentation slides with distilled content including receiving one or more data files as source material for slide generation, obtaining content from the one or more data files for a slide of a slide presentation, identifying a layout template for the slide based on the content, and distilling the content into distilled content to generate a presentation visualization item based on the distilled content. The distilled content may include a subset of the content. The method may also include generating the slide based on the presentation visualization item and the layout template.

Machine learning-based text recognition system with fine-tuning model

A non-transitory processor-readable medium stores instructions to be executed by a processor. The instructions cause the processor to receive a first trained machine learning model that generates a transcription based on a document. The instructions cause the processor to execute the first trained machine learning model and a second trained machine learning model to generate a refined transcription based on the transcription. The instructions cause the processor to execute a quality assurance program to generate a transcription score based on the document and the transcription. The instructions cause the processor to execute the quality assurance program to generate a refined transcription score based on the refined transcription and at least one of the document or the transcription. The at least one refined transcription score indicates an automation performance better than an automation performance for the at least one transcription score.

Machine learning-based text recognition system with fine-tuning model

A non-transitory processor-readable medium stores instructions to be executed by a processor. The instructions cause the processor to receive a first trained machine learning model that generates a transcription based on a document. The instructions cause the processor to execute the first trained machine learning model and a second trained machine learning model to generate a refined transcription based on the transcription. The instructions cause the processor to execute a quality assurance program to generate a transcription score based on the document and the transcription. The instructions cause the processor to execute the quality assurance program to generate a refined transcription score based on the refined transcription and at least one of the document or the transcription. The at least one refined transcription score indicates an automation performance better than an automation performance for the at least one transcription score.

System and method of combining statistical models, data models, and human-in-the-loop for text normalization
11599723 · 2023-03-07 · ·

According to principles described herein, unsupervised statistical models, semi-supervised data models, and HITL methods are combined to create a text normalization system that is both robust and trainable with a minimum of human intervention. This system can be applied to data from multiple sources to standardize text for insertion into knowledge bases, machine learning model training and evaluation corpora, and analysis tools and databases

Automatically locating elements in user interfaces

Techniques are disclosed relating to determining locations of child elements in a user interface (UI), automatically updating the locations of the child elements in the UI, and generating an updated UI with the updated locations. A computer system may receive information specifying content of the UI and render an image of the UI based on the received information. Computer vision algorithms may be applied to the rendered of the UI to determine locations of elements in the UI. The locations of the elements may be updated to position the elements in selected locations relative to each other. The updated locations of the elements as determined by the computer vision algorithms may be implemented to generate updating information specifying content for the updated UI.